I have an old G4800 quicksilver in my music room that only gets used for recording. I bought a LaCie 160G FW drive so that I could move a lot of the audio files (digital performer) from that computer to another machine in the house for mixing.



My problem is this: the LaCie hard drive won't show up on the G4 (OSX v 10.2.3) machine at all. In Disk Utility, it appears as an "unmounted" and "Untitled" disc, but it never appears in the finder or on the desktop. What can I try to get this going? I'd like to be able to carry this drive to a machine running Tiger eventually.

    Do you have any data on the drive already or is it new out of the box?



    If it's brand new, format it.



    If it's not, does the drive also have a USB connection? If so, try that. (My LaCie drive has FW 400, FW800 and USB 2.0 ports.)

    It's brand new. Sorry for the newb question, but how do I format it when it doesn't appear except in disk utility? Do I need to "erase" the drive in DU?

    Probably. You definitely need to use Disk Utility to format the drive (use HFS+ unless you want to share with Windows, in which case you should use FAT32 (which has limitations relative to HFS+)), and that's probably the way to do it.
